Utopia Backyard Ultra
Utopia Backyard Ultra 8th Line, Utopia, Ontario, CanadaThe Utopia Backyard Ultra is one lap, every hour on the hour, until there's only one finisher left. The fun starts Friday at 7pm, or take part in as-many-laps as you can 12hr & 6hr options. The course is on looped trails that meander through a mixture of wetlands, forests, open meadows and ancient lake beds. The terrain is going to be relatively flat.

TELY 10 Mile Road Race
TELY 10 Mile Road Race Paradise, Newfoundland and Labrador, CanadaThe Telegram ‘TELY’ 10 Mile Road Race was first run in 1922 and has become the province´s largest and most popular road race. The 10 mile (16.1K) point-to-point and net downhill course starts in Paradise and proceeds east towards Mount Pearl and onwards to the eventual finish in Bannerman Park in the heart of downtown St. John's.

Grand Falls Running – Potato Festival
Potato Festival Grand Sault, New BrunswickGrand Falls Running event in collaboration with the Grand Falls Potato Festival are hosting a 5K and 10K run/walk event. Starting at the Potato Festival grounds enjoy a scenic route of rolling hills through Grand Falls. The majority of the out and back route is along the main section of the historical Trans Canada Trail overlooking the Saint John river. Both these fast and flat races finish at the Festival grounds in time for the festival parade.
